Description

The fastest-growing region of California is the Inland Empire of Riverside and San Bernardino Counties, home to more people than live in Oregon. By 2015, almost 5 million will inhabit this vast and varied region. In this report, PPIC researchers Hans Johnson, Deborah Reed, and Joseph Hayes examine several likely characteristics of the Inland Empire in 2015, including the expected population makeup and economic conditions. Among their findings: a shift in ethnicity to majority Latino and a modest improvement in the educational profile of the region's population.
